Output df151bf5b0ead303b97afb98872e1f3edfe690eb1c6362cf8af77d0617d8f31c:0

value
7529268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f20b53d2c7ee68b8980e03ecee15dc5e1622e173 OP_EQUAL
address
3Pkq21aEwAAjGqdsruxRMpr3XN1STP525x
transaction
df151bf5b0ead303b97afb98872e1f3edfe690eb1c6362cf8af77d0617d8f31c